Longer trip to suit Cailin Alainn
Charles Byrnes’ mare has been lightly raced of late, but showed enough at Cork in December to entitle her to go close now, in what is a tricky contest.
Admittedly, she was beaten 16 lengths into second by Scotsirish then, but that was only her second outing of the campaign and the two miles trip was totally inadequate.
